After fighting Mike Tyson, YouTuber-turned-boxer Jake Paul decided to fight another aged veteran, Julio Cesar Chavez Jr. Given how handsome the payouts are when someone fights the social media star, it was a great opportunity for the former WBC middleweight champion. On June 28, they faced each other. After a tough fight, Jake Paul came out on top with a decision win, and Chavez Jr. registered his first loss since 2021, but the worst was yet to come.

Just a few days after the boxing match in Anaheim, California, the 39-year-old found himself in detention, as ICE agents took him in for lying on his green card application and overstaying his visa.
